This book is a collection of some of my personal favorite stories that are 98% true. I chose the most charged, energized, and quite frankly, in my opinion some of the more strange things that have happened to me. For some weird reason, I feel that the world needs to know who I am, where I come from and the thoughts that are in my head.
I have chosen a sort of sophomoric, A.D.D. style of writing on purpose mainly because it is really easy for me to write like that and its the fastest way I can think of to get this book finished. Plus its a style that I think a good sized chunk of people will relate to. It is organized into four parts, that I consider to be pivotal in my life. Though it may seem that this book is a vanity project, and in many ways it is, it’s really supposed to be funny. Many of the subjects are not ‘technically’ funny, but I have a strange sense of humor and to ME they’re funny. Hopefully, more than one person will laugh out loud to at least one of my jokes. If not, then, I guess the jokes on me.
Anyway, the parts are organized in four sections, with part one being about growing up in Hanover N.H. in the 70′s and early 80′s. I had to whittle down just my best stories, because I can think of at least 20 more in each section, so, believe it or not, SOME editing has transpired. Even though to many readers it will seem like this entire book was written off the cuff, in one draft, with no proof reading, or any actual work other than just ranting and raving. However, there are some rants and raves, but they have been carefully crafted to be related to the actual stories and not just adding more CO2 to the already overburden ionosphere.
Part two is about a few of my best experiences in Boston going to college at Berklee. Not the one up north in California, but the one named after Lawrence Berk who started a pretty cool music school way back in the 50′s; maybe you’ve heard of it? Quincy Jones went there, so did Steely Dan and even John Mayer.
Part three is about my adventures in Hollywood. Driving to Hollywood, finding work, doing gigs, playing, teaching, touring, going insane; its all in there. And part four is about my life in Los Angeles after I got sober. You know, that means to stop the drugs and alcohol and all that FUN behavior.
